A Forbes report recently detailed that several individuals are being treated for a rare and deadly strain of hantavirus after falling ill on a cruise ship. The patients are currently under quarantine, but may be permitted to return home if they agree to round-the-clock monitoring by health authorities. Hantavirus, which can cause severe respiratory illness, is typically transmitted through rodent droppings. The source of exposure on the vessel is still under investigation, and health officials have not yet confirmed whether the outbreak originates from the ship itself or from a prior port of call. The quarantine terms require patients to comply with strict surveillance arrangements, suggesting containment measures may extend beyond the ship into private residences. The cruise line involved has not been publicly identified, and no other passengers have reported symptoms as of the latest update. This incident adds to a string of recent infectious disease events in the travel industry, highlighting vulnerabilities in vessel sanitation and traveler monitoring.

Key takeaways from the Forbes report include the operational complexities of managing a rare infectious disease outbreak on a cruise ship. The requirement for 24/7 surveillance for quarantined patients indicates heightened public health concern and could lead to significant cost burdens for the responsible cruise operator or local health agencies. Cruise stocks may face short-term volatility as investors assess potential liability and reputational damage. Past health scares, such as norovirus clusters on ships, have historically triggered temporary dips in bookings and share prices. However, the rarity of hantavirus means this event may not have a broad sector impact unless authorities find systemic failures in sanitation or rodent control. Standard insurance policies for cruise lines often cover communicable disease incidents, but specific coverage for hantavirus may vary. Regulatory bodies could revisit inspection protocols for rodent exclusion on passenger vessels, especially after port stops in high-risk regions.

From an investment perspective, this outbreak could be a reminder of the cruise industry's exposure to health-related disruptions. While no direct financial impact has been quantified, the potential for cancellation of future sailings, clean-up costs, and legal claims exists. Investors may want to monitor updates from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and the cruise line’s response, as transparent communication would likely mitigate sustained reputational harm. The broader travel and leisure sector might see a ripple effect if the event leads to stricter international health requirements for cruise ships. However, given the low incidence of hantavirus globally, the likelihood of lasting structural changes to the industry remains low. Any decline in cruise operator stock prices could present a buying opportunity for risk-tolerant investors, though cautious positioning is advisable until more details emerge about the outbreak’s origin and scope.
